gregmcc: it's not a metrix brand meter, it EDMI, Metrix is the name of the company that own the meter.
The black almost circle bit on the R/H side is an infrared port, there is a usb adaptor avaliable.
Inside under the sealed cover there will be a serial port, this may already be in use for the modem that transmits the info back to the metering company.
The may also be digital outputs that are pre-programmed for a pulse per KW.
You can't get to any of the connections under the cover as you can see from the photo there is a meter company seal on it, and I doubt the company would authorise the connection to any of those connections anyway.
BTW they are not really a smart meter, just a standard electronic meter with the capability to wireless transmit usage information, the power company just use the words "smart meter" to fool the general public in to thinking there is something special about them when there isn't
